If you’re bored on the way home and tired of scrolling through your social media feed, Capcom might just have the thing your ears need: Guile’s sweet theme from Street Fighter 2 that goes with everything. Your Daily Spotify Mix is about to get more Hadoukens, Courtroom Objections, Airman and Monster Hunting as Capcom Sound Team has just made a lot yes, A LOT of their classic and their modern soundtracks available on Spotify.

Some of the goodies include the Mega Man 11 soundtrack, Monster Hunter World soundtrack, Pretty much every Street Fighter album ever from the classic ones to Street Fighter V, all of the Megaman/Rockman X soundtracks, Sengoku Basara, Phoenix Wright Ace Attorney (OBJECTION!!) and it’s spinoffs, Resident Evil/Biohazard, Okami, Breath of Fire, Dino Crisis, Devil May Cry and even special Arrange versions such as the Jazz version of the Monster Hunter soundtrack (Oh Japan), Remix soundtracks for Street Fighter games etc.

Before you get too excited though, some of the albums/tracks may be region locked so your mileage may vary. Despite that it’s still a huge leap forward for a Japanese company such as Capcom to make this available outside their home country. While many big western games have soundtracks available on the platform (I’ve listened to the Skyrim theme while shouting FUS ROH DAH more times than I would dare admit), Japanese companies have almost always kept their albums and digital offerings including music region locked.
